Innovative Tattoo Matching Technology

MorphoTrak has acquired a unique tattoo matching technology developed by Michigan State University. With this technology, the law enforcement community will now have the capability to accurately and efficiently search tattoo image databases to identify suspects, criminals and victims.

Backlog Swells at Washington State Crime Lab

A dearth of trained firearms ballistics examiners at the Washington State Patrol Crime Laboratory Division has clogged the justice system and created backlogs of up to a year.

DNA Evidence Jeopardized By Faulty Refrigerator

DNA evidence being stored by the Colorado Springs Police Department has been jeopardized by a faulty refrigerator, although police spokesman Lt. David Whitlock said experts don't believe it will endanger any criminal cases.

Forensic DNA Kit Approved for Use by NDIS

Applied Biosystem’s AmpFℓSTR MiniFiler PCR Amplification Kit has been approved for inclusion in the National DNA Index System. The MiniFiler kit is designed to obtain DNA results from compromised or degraded samples.
